
ICMA is looking for the best combination of speakers to share their experience and expertise for sessions based on the following thematic areas:
- Equity and Empowerment in Public Policy Management
- Making Local Government Relevant
- Safely Steering through the Elements: Personally Surviving the Profession
- Skills and Tools for the 21st Century Manager
- The Next Generation of Infrastructure
- Career tracks focused on assistant managers, counties, and small-community managers.
